****************************************************************************/ /**************************************************************************** * Name: videomode_lookup_by_name * * Description: * Find the video mode in a look-up table by the name assigned to the * video mode. * ****************************************************************************/ FAR const struct videomode_s *videomode_lookup_by_name(FAR const char *name) { int i; for (i = 0; i < g_nvideomodes; i++) { if (strcmp(name, g_videomodes[i].name) == 0) { return &g_videomodes[i]; } } return NULL; }
